My application (pksampler.sf.net) is a ground-up C++/python application. The 
root of the source tree is a kdevelop package, and the python application 
lives one directory down, while the sip-ized module lives one directory down 
that. 
Now, I'm assuming that most people develop one or the other - C module or 
python app - but has anyone found a good way for packaging an entire 
application like mine? I'm looking for some way that users can configure and 
make with options like "normal" GNU-structured projects, while maintaining 
all three packages in one tarball.
